So, where should you go in the Middle East? The map offers a variety of options to suit any traveler’s interests. For history buffs, cities like Cairo and Istanbul offer a wealth of ancient sites and artifacts. Meanwhile, beach lovers may want to check out the stunning shores of Oman or the UAE. And for those seeking a more immersive cultural experience, exploring traditional markets and sampling local cuisine in cities like Beirut and Amman is a must.

Exploring the Wonders of the Middle East

One of the most exciting aspects of the “Middle East Map Vector” is its focus on the region’s natural and architectural wonders. From the breathtaking Petra in Jordan to the stunning Wadi Rum desert, there is no shortage of awe-inspiring sights to see. The map also highlights lesser-known gems, such as the ancient city of Mada’in Saleh in Saudi Arabia, which is often compared to Petra but sees far fewer visitors.
